Output 98af89a7b4e87cb13b52bdb60d6df18e4964e51ef7facf4c74469e23fa97da44:39

value
594209
script pubkey
OP_0 OP_PUSHBYTES_32 bbfdf015e93cdba8af64dafcd4e97f421d02baead5c561b74205abd45b30032e
address
bc1qh07lq90f8nd63tmymt7df6tlggws9wh26hzkrd6zqk4agkesqvhqy35xcg
transaction
98af89a7b4e87cb13b52bdb60d6df18e4964e51ef7facf4c74469e23fa97da44
confirmations
163965
spent
true